DeNovo Longevity & Performance is built on a simple thesis: you can't separate longevity from performance. The same levers that extend healthspan — VO₂ max, strength, metabolic flexibility, deep recovery — are the ones that determine how well you perform today, whether that's on a race course, in the gym, or through the demands of everyday life.
Our approach is testing-first and protocol-driven. Every engagement starts with deep biomarker data — advanced nutrient and micronutrient testing, nutrigenomics, pharmacogenetics, hormone panels, and specialty labs — so every recommendation is built on your physiology, not guesswork. From there, members move through a four-phase framework: Restore, Remove, Reestablish, and Rejuvenate.
DeNovo offers physician-managed programs across weight and body composition, hormones, recovery, longevity, athletic performance, mitochondrial health, and cognitive health — including peptide therapy and hormone balancing for men and women. Programs are paired with individualized exercise protocols, precision nutrition, and recovery strategies designed to make the training stick. All prescribing is handled independently by licensed physicians, and medications are dispensed by licensed compounding pharmacies.
